Least Common Multiple of 77752 and 77757 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 77752 and 77757,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(77752,77757) = 1
LCM(77752,77757) = ( 77752 × 77757) / 1
LCM(77752,77757) = 6045762264 / 1
LCM(77752,77757) = 6045762264
